    Understanding Psychopaths

    Understanding psychopaths involves recognizing their distinct traits and behaviors. You can navigate interactions more effectively with this knowledge in hand.

    Characteristics of Psychopaths

    • Superficial Charm: Psychopaths often come across as charismatic and engaging. Their initial allure can mask underlying manipulation.
    • Lack of Empathy: These individuals struggle to connect emotionally with others. You may notice an inability to understand or share feelings.
    • Narcissism: High self-centeredness leads them to prioritize their own needs above others. Expect self-serving motivations in their actions.
    • Impulsivity: They frequently act without consideration for consequences. This behavior can create chaotic situations in the workplace.
    • Deceptiveness: They possess a knack for lying and manipulation. Their capability to mislead can undermine trust within teams.
    • Gossiping: Psychopaths may engage in gossip to undermine others. They often use this tactic to create discord and advance their interests.
    • Manipulating Situations: They excel at twisting narratives to appear favorable. You might see them positioning themselves as victims or heroes.
    • Taking Credit: They might claim your ideas or successes as their own. This behavior can foster resentment and diminish teamwork.
    • Emotional Outbursts: While they initially seem composed, sudden fits of anger can occur. These outbursts often serve to intimidate or coerce.
    • Boundary Testing: They tend to push personal limits and seek control. Setting clear boundaries with them is essential to maintaining your autonomy.

    Understanding these traits and behaviors equips you to handle interactions with psychopaths more effectively, transforming potential conflicts into manageable situations.

    Strategies for Working with Psychopaths

    Navigating relationships with colleagues who exhibit psychopathic traits demands specific strategies. You can effectively manage these dynamics by implementing sound practices.

    Setting Boundaries

    Define clear boundaries to protect yourself from manipulative behaviors. Identify situations that trigger discomfort and communicate your limits firmly. For example, if a colleague frequently interrupts you during meetings, assertively state that everyone deserves equal speaking time. Document instances of boundary violations to refer back to if necessary. This documentation serves to remind others when they overstep. By maintaining consistent boundaries, you reduce opportunities for exploitation and reinforce your position.

    Effective Communication Techniques

    Utilize straightforward and concise communication methods. Avoid ambiguous language, as it invites misunderstandings. For instance, instead of saying, “I’d prefer if you could help,” say, “I need your input on this report by Friday.” Encourage direct feedback, fostering a culture of clarity.

    Practice active listening to gauge reactions accurately. Paraphrase what others say to ensure mutual understanding. For example, if a colleague proposes an idea, reiterate, “So you’re suggesting we change the project scope?” This technique clarifies intentions and prevents manipulation.

    Stay composed during discussions, especially in the face of emotional outbursts. Respond with factual information, steering away from personal feelings, which risk opening vulnerabilities. If provoked, take a moment to breathe and respond calmly. By staying level-headed, you maintain control and showcase professionalism.

    Adopting these strategies equips you with the tools needed to manage workplace dynamics effectively.

    Managing Conflict with Psychopaths

    Managing conflicts with psychopathic colleagues requires a strategic approach that focuses on clear communication and emotional control. Recognizing patterns in their behavior helps you navigate interactions more effectively.

    Identifying Triggers

    Identifying triggers is key to managing conflict with psychopaths. Pay attention to situations that provoke strong responses. Common triggers include:

    • Criticism: Psychopaths may react defensively to any feedback. Avoid personal references and focus on behavior instead.
    • Exposure: They often dislike having their deceit revealed. Maintain transparency in communication to minimize this vulnerability.
    • Competition: They thrive in competitive environments. Acknowledge their strengths while reinforcing your own contributions.

    Knowing these triggers enables you to anticipate reactions and adjust your approach.

    Conflict Resolution Strategies

    Implementing effective conflict resolution strategies enhances your ability to handle difficult interactions. Consider these techniques:

    • Maintain Objectivity: Keep discussions fact-based. Stick to evidence and avoid emotionally charged language to disrupt their manipulation tactics.
    • Set Boundaries: Clearly define acceptable behaviors. Communicate these limits calmly and assertively to establish control during exchanges.
    • Seek Common Ground: Focus on shared goals during conflicts. This tactic encourages collaboration and diminishes antagonism.
    • Document Interactions: Record meetings and exchanges. Documenting conversations provides evidence if situations escalate and protects your interests.

    By applying these strategies, you can effectively manage conflicts and maintain a healthier workplace environment.

    Protecting Yourself in the Workplace

    Establishing protective measures when working alongside psychopathic colleagues is essential. Taking proactive steps can help maintain your well-being and productivity.

    Building a Support Network

    Building a support network provides strength and reassurance. Surround yourself with trusted colleagues who understand the situation. Engage in regular conversations with them to share experiences and strategies. Forming a buddy system where you can rely on each other during challenging times enhances your confidence. Participate in team activities to foster communication and camaraderie. Consider involving HR or a mentor for guidance when needed. Document key interactions with psychopathic colleagues to share with your network, offering clarity and context.

    Recognizing Gaslighting and Manipulation

    Recognizing gaslighting and manipulation helps you stay grounded. Psychopaths often distort reality to confuse and control others. If statements or events seem inconsistent, trust your instincts. Pay attention to changes in your mood or confidence level after conversations. Document any discrepancies, including dates, times, and particulars, to retain clarity. Utilize assertive communication to address any manipulation directly, stating factual observations without emotional charge. Trust your reality and seek validation from your support network when faced with confusion or doubt.
